What Is a Double Membrane Air Dome?

A double membrane air dome is a dome-shaped cover made of two separate fabric layers instead of one.

The outer layer acts as a weatherproof shield. The inner layer acts as a flexible gas storage bag.

Together, the two layers create a system that can store gas safely while protecting it from rain, wind, sunlight, and temperature changes.

How Does a Double Membrane Air Domes Work?

Understanding how does a double membrane air domes work starts with looking at its two membranes separately, since each one has a different job.

What Is the Role of the Outer Membrane?

The outer membrane is the protective skin of the dome.

It is made from a tough, UV-resistant, weatherproof fabric. Its only job is to shield the inner membrane and hold its dome shape using air pressure from a blower.

What Is the Role of the Inner Membrane?

The inner membrane sits inside the outer dome and acts as the actual gas holder.

It expands and contracts based on how much gas is produced and stored. This inner layer is made from gas-tight material so no biogas leaks or escapes.

How Does the Blower System Maintain Pressure?

A small blower continuously pumps air between the outer and inner membrane.

This keeps the outer dome inflated and rigid, even as the inner gas storage bag changes size. The blower also protects the inner membrane from wind damage and structural stress.

What Materials Are Used to Make Double Membrane Air Domes?

Double membrane air domes are usually made from PVC-coated or PVDF-coated polyester fabric.

These materials are chosen for their strength, flexibility, and resistance to UV rays, weather, and chemical exposure from biogas.

Gas-tightness is critical for the inner membrane, so manufacturers test the fabric for both tensile strength and gas permeability before it goes into production.

What Are the Applications of Double Membrane Air Domes?

There are many practical double membrane air domes applications across industries in India and globally.

  • Biogas plants for gas storage and pressure regulation.
  • Sewage treatment plants for methane capture and odour control.
  • Effluent treatment plants in industries such as dairy, food processing, and distilleries.
  • Agricultural and cattle waste management systems.
  • Municipal solid waste and landfill gas containment.
  • Industrial wastewater treatment facilities.

Why Choose a Double Membrane Air Dome Over a Fixed or Floating Dome?

Traditional biogas storage uses either a fixed steel dome or a floating drum dome.

Both older designs are heavier, more expensive to install, and prone to corrosion over time.

A double membrane air dome is lighter, easier to install, corrosion-free, and it flexes naturally with gas volume changes instead of relying on moving mechanical parts.
